/**
 | 
						|
   @class wxAnyButton
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
   A class for common button functionality used as the base for the
 | 
						|
   various button classes.
 | 
						|
*/
 | 
						|
class wxAnyButton : public wxControl
 | 
						|
{
 | 
						|
public:
 | 
						|
    wxAnyButton();
 | 
						|
    ~wxAnyButton();
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
    /**
 | 
						|
        Return the bitmap shown by the button.
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
        The returned bitmap may be invalid only if the button doesn't show any
 | 
						|
        images.
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
        @see SetBitmap()
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
        @since 2.9.1
 | 
						|
     */
 | 
						|
    wxBitmap GetBitmap() const;
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
    /**
 | 
						|
        Returns the bitmap used when the mouse is over the button, which may be
 | 
						|
        invalid.
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
        @see SetBitmapCurrent()
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
        @since 2.9.1 (available as wxBitmapButton::GetBitmapHover() in previous
 | 
						|
            versions)
 | 
						|
    */
 | 
						|
    wxBitmap GetBitmapCurrent() const;
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
    /**
 | 
						|
        Returns the bitmap for the disabled state, which may be invalid.
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
        @see SetBitmapDisabled()
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
        @since 2.9.1 (available in wxBitmapButton only in previous versions)
 | 
						|
    */
 | 
						|
    wxBitmap GetBitmapDisabled() const;
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
    /**
 | 
						|
        Returns the bitmap for the focused state, which may be invalid.
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
        @see SetBitmapFocus()
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
        @since 2.9.1 (available in wxBitmapButton only in previous versions)
 | 
						|
    */
 | 
						|
    wxBitmap GetBitmapFocus() const;
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
    /**
 | 
						|
        Returns the bitmap for the normal state.
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
        This is exactly the same as GetBitmap() but uses a name
 | 
						|
        backwards-compatible with wxBitmapButton.
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
        @see SetBitmap(), SetBitmapLabel()
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
        @since 2.9.1 (available in wxBitmapButton only in previous versions)
 | 
						|
    */
 | 
						|
    wxBitmap GetBitmapLabel() const;
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
    /**
 | 
						|
        Returns the bitmap for the pressed state, which may be invalid.
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
        @see SetBitmapPressed()
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
        @since 2.9.1 (available as wxBitmapButton::GetBitmapSelected() in
 | 
						|
            previous versions)
 | 
						|
    */
 | 
						|
    wxBitmap GetBitmapPressed() const;
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
    
 | 
						|
    /**
 | 
						|
        Sets the bitmap to display in the button.
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
        The bitmap is displayed together with the button label. This method
 | 
						|
        sets up a single bitmap which is used in all button states, use
 | 
						|
        SetBitmapDisabled(), SetBitmapPressed(), SetBitmapCurrent() or
 | 
						|
        SetBitmapFocus() to change the individual images used in different
 | 
						|
        states.
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
        @param bitmap
 | 
						|
            The bitmap to display in the button. May be invalid to remove any
 | 
						|
            currently displayed bitmap.
 | 
						|
        @param dir
 | 
						|
            The position of the bitmap inside the button. By default it is
 | 
						|
            positioned to the left of the text, near to the left button border.
 | 
						|
            Other possible values include wxRIGHT, wxTOP and wxBOTTOM.
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
        @see SetBitmapPosition(), SetBitmapMargins()
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
        @since 2.9.1
 | 
						|
     */
 | 
						|
    void SetBitmap(const wxBitmap& bitmap, wxDirection dir = wxLEFT);
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
    /**
 | 
						|
        Sets the bitmap to be shown when the mouse is over the button.
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
        @see GetBitmapCurrent()
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
        @since 2.9.1 (available as wxBitmapButton::SetBitmapHover() in previous
 | 
						|
            versions)
 | 
						|
    */
 | 
						|
    void SetBitmapCurrent(const wxBitmap& bitmap);
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
    /**
 | 
						|
        Sets the bitmap for the disabled button appearance.
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
        @see GetBitmapDisabled(), SetBitmapLabel(),
 | 
						|
             SetBitmapPressed(), SetBitmapFocus()
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
        @since 2.9.1 (available in wxBitmapButton only in previous versions)
 | 
						|
    */
 | 
						|
    void SetBitmapDisabled(const wxBitmap& bitmap);
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
    /**
 | 
						|
        Sets the bitmap for the button appearance when it has the keyboard
 | 
						|
        focus.
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
        @see GetBitmapFocus(), SetBitmapLabel(),
 | 
						|
             SetBitmapPressed(), SetBitmapDisabled()
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
        @since 2.9.1 (available in wxBitmapButton only in previous versions)
 | 
						|
    */
 | 
						|
    void SetBitmapFocus(const wxBitmap& bitmap);
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
    /**
 | 
						|
        Sets the bitmap label for the button.
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
        @remarks This is the bitmap used for the unselected state, and for all
 | 
						|
                 other states if no other bitmaps are provided.
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
        @see SetBitmap(), GetBitmapLabel()
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
        @since 2.9.1 (available in wxBitmapButton only in previous versions)
 | 
						|
    */
 | 
						|
    void SetBitmapLabel(const wxBitmap& bitmap);
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
    /**
 | 
						|
        Sets the bitmap for the selected (depressed) button appearance.
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
        @since 2.9.1 (available as wxBitmapButton::SetBitmapSelected() in
 | 
						|
            previous versions)
 | 
						|
    */
 | 
						|
    void SetBitmapPressed(const wxBitmap& bitmap);
 | 
						|
    
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
    /**
 | 
						|
        Get the margins between the bitmap and the text of the button.
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
        @see SetBitmapMargins()
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
        @since 2.9.1
 | 
						|
     */
 | 
						|
    wxSize GetBitmapMargins();
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
    /**
 | 
						|
        Set the margins between the bitmap and the text of the button.
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
        This method is currently only implemented under MSW. If it is not
 | 
						|
        called, default margin is used around the bitmap.
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
        @see SetBitmap(), SetBitmapPosition()
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
        @since 2.9.1
 | 
						|
     */
 | 
						|
    //@{
 | 
						|
    void SetBitmapMargins(wxCoord x, wxCoord y);
 | 
						|
    void SetBitmapMargins(const wxSize& sz);
 | 
						|
    //@}
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
    /**
 | 
						|
        Set the position at which the bitmap is displayed.
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
        This method should only be called if the button does have an associated
 | 
						|
        bitmap.
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
        @since 2.9.1
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
        @param dir
 | 
						|
            Direction in which the bitmap should be positioned, one of wxLEFT,
 | 
						|
            wxRIGHT, wxTOP or wxBOTTOM.
 | 
						|
     */
 | 
						|
    void SetBitmapPosition(wxDirection dir);
 | 
						|
};
